  • The Thuringian Forest Nature Park extends over the area around the Rennsteig in the Thuringian Forest, in the High Thuringian Slate Mountains with the Schwarzatal and on the western flank of the Franconian Forest between Eisenach in the northwest and Sonneberg in the southeast.
    It includes, among other things, the so-called dam region around the Old Gotha Dam (also called the Tambach-Dietharz Dam), the Schmalwasser, the Ohra and the Lütsche Dams, the Erletor Dam, the Schönbrunn Dam at the transition from the Thuringian Forest to the Slate Mountains, but also the Schwarzatal with the Scheibe-Alsbach Dam and the Goldisthal pumped storage power station and the Lichtetal with the Leibis-Lichte drinking water dam.
    The 170 km² Vessertal-Thuringian Forest Biosphere Reserve is enclosed by the nature park. The highest peaks in the Thuringian Forest Nature Park are the Großer Beerberg (982 m above sea level) and the Schneekopf (978 m above sea level). The Großer Farmdenkopf in the Thuringian Slate Mountains reaches 869 m above sea level, and the mountain peaks Kieferle (867 m above sea level) and Bleßberg (865 m above sea level) are almost as high. The Thuringian Forest Nature Park borders the Franconian Forest and Thuringian Slate Mountains-Upper Saale Nature Parks. Together, the three nature parks form a closed nature park area of approximately 4,000 km².
